Stamford, Conn. – October 28, 2014 – Wednesday night’s all new edition of NFL Turning Point, NBCSN’s Emmy Award-nominated weekly NFL show co-produced by NFL Films, will feature in-depth analysis of some of Week 8’s most compelling matchups, including the New Orleans Saints upset over the Green Bay Packers. Airing tomorrow night at 10:30 p.m. ET, the episode will also review the key moments that defined the Eagles-Cardinals, Falcons-Lions and Bengals–Ravens contests.

In addition, NFL Turning Point will bring viewers inside an NFL film study session with Miami Dolphins DE Cameron Wake.

Hosted by Football Night In America’s Dan Patrick, the hour-long program will air throughout the entire NFL season, including the playoffs and Super Bowl.

This week’s episode features:

  • Packers-Saints:  NFL Turning Point analyzes the matchup between Saints QB Drew Brees and Packers QB Aaron Rodgers, and the key moments that allowed New Orleans to upset Green Bay. The segment reviews the performances of Saints WR Brandin Cooks and TE Jimmy Graham, and also studies how the momentum of the game changed after Rodgers injured his hamstring.
  • Eagles-Cardinals: NFL Films reviews the matchup between two of the league’s top teams, and showcases how QB Carson Palmer and the Arizona Cardinals were able to stage a game-winning drive in the final minutes of the fourth quarter.
  • Falcons-Lions: NFL Turning Point breaks down the final minutes of the Falcons–Lions game at Wembley Stadium in London, England. NFL Films reviews how the Falcons  clock management, and the delay of game penalty against Detroit, allowed the Lions to come back and win the game.
  • Ravens-Bengals: NFL Turning Point highlights the play of Bengals WR Mohamed Sanu, and reviews how he and QB Andy Dalton connected throughout the game, including the 53-yard pass in the fourth quarter to set up the game-winning touchdown.
  • Cameron Wake: NFL Films conducts an exclusive film study with Miami Dolphins DE Cameron Wake, in which Wake discusses some key moves and techniques that allow him to excel at his position.

 

Each week Emmy-nominated NFL Turning Point is built around select NFL matchups from the previous weekend, and focuses on the crucial “turning point” moments that ultimately defined the outcome of each game. The show also features anatomy-of-a-play type segments and long form, Game-of-the-Week style narratives that include the pre-game and post-game access, sideline sounds, jaw-dropping cinematography and incredible storytelling that is synonymous with NFL Films.

In 2014 NBCSN will air a total of 22 episodes, running throughout the entire NFL season, including the playoffs and Super Bowl. The season finale, scheduled to air on Wednesday, February 4, 2015, will look back at the turning point of Super Bowl XLIX.
